C# MS 图表获取滚动条值

本文关键字:滚动条 获取 MS | 更新日期: 2023-09-27 18:30:34

可以从缩放的图表中获取X滚动条的值吗?有人可以帮助我吗?在Datagrdiview中,我通过使用dataGridView1.FirstDisplayedCell.RowIndex;来处理它

C# MS 图表获取滚动条值

几天几夜后我找到了解决方案。我以前使用过这些功能,但我无法连接它们。此解决方案显示哪个点数显示为集合中的第一个点和终点数。

private void chart1_AxisViewChanged(object sender, ViewEventArgs e)
    {
        if (!allowReadData)
            allowReadData = true;
    }
private void timer4_Tick(object sender, EventArgs e)
    {
        if (allowReadData && MouseButtons != MouseButtons.Left)
        {
            allowReadData = false;
            double xMin = chart1.ChartAreas[0].AxisX.ScaleView.ViewMinimum;
            double xMax = chart1.ChartAreas[0].AxisX.ScaleView.ViewMaximum;
            MessageBox.Show("Minimum: " + xMin+"'nMaximum: "+xMax);
        }
    }